Undergraduate Hospitality Management Degrees at Saddleback College

Here is each degree level granted in hospitality management at Saddleback College,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Associate’s 4
Certificate 1

Saddleback College Hospitality Management Associate’s Degrees

For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, Saddleback College awarded 4 associate’s degrees in hospitality management.

Saddleback College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

$1,432 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Average full-time tuition and fees are listed in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$1,288 $14,760
Fees $52 $52
